World Baseball Classic Broadcast Schedule Set: Here’s Where to Watch Every Game This Spring

The World Baseball Classic is back this spring, and if you're trying to figure out where to catch all the action, Major League Baseball has made it pretty straightforward. FOX Sports is the home for the entire tournament, with games airing across FOX, FS1, FS2, and Fox Deportes. Whether you're following your favorite MLB stars on the international stage or just soaking in the electric atmosphere of global baseball, you'll know where to tune in.

And for fans who prefer to stream their baseball, FOX has you covered there too. Every game will be available to stream, with some contests airing exclusively on Tubi, FOX’s free streaming platform. That’s where things get interesting - especially if you're a Braves fan.

One of the most anticipated matchups for Atlanta supporters will feature all four Braves players participating in this year’s WBC. And yes, that game will be a Tubi exclusive.

So if you're planning to watch Ronald Acuña Jr. suit up for Venezuela as they face off against a Netherlands squad featuring Ozzie Albies and Jurickson Profar, make sure you’ve got Tubi queued up. It’s a rare opportunity to see teammates go head-to-head on the international stage - and it’s not one you’ll want to miss.

Meanwhile, Team USA’s games will be easy to find, airing on either FOX or FS1 throughout the tournament. That’s a win for fans hoping to follow the red, white, and blue without having to dig through the channel guide.

As for Pool C action - which includes games played in Japan - fans on the East Coast might want to stock up on coffee. Those games will be airing either late at night or in the early morning hours, so if you’re planning to catch every pitch live, prepare for some bleary-eyed baseball watching.
